    Ryan

    I can think of two tools that have a feature like the one you describe.

    • Kalu's Multi Mapper Helper would be my initial guess as it allows you to "push" the layer settings from one layer onto another layer.
    • WindowHelper allows you to copy the layer settings and then paste them onto one or more other layers.
